He alleged that he received an influenza vaccine on January 20, 2020, and subsequently developed Guillain-Barré syndrome (GBS). The petition also alleged that his injury lasted for more than six months. The respondent, the Secretary of Health and Human Services, filed a Rule 4(c) report on September 14, 2022, conceding that Mr. Beachey was entitled to compensation. The respondent stated that the petitioner satisfied the criteria set forth in the revised Vaccine Injury Table (Table) and the Qualifications and Aids to Interpretation (QAI), which provide a presumption of causation if GBS onset occurs between three and forty-two days after a seasonal flu vaccination and there is no apparent alternative cause. The respondent also agreed that the six-month sequela requirement was satisfied and that the petitioner met all legal prerequisites for compensation. On September 15, 2022, Chief Special Master Brian H. Corcoran issued a ruling on entitlement, finding Mr. Beachey entitled to compensation. Subsequently, on February 22, 2023, the parties filed a proffer on the award of compensation. The respondent proffered that Mr. Beachey should be awarded a total of $140,000.00 for all damages, representing compensation for all elements available under Section 15(a) of the Act. The petitioner agreed with this proffered award. Based on the record and the proffer, Chief Special Master Corcoran issued a decision on March 27, 2023, awarding Mr. Beachey a lump sum payment of $140,000.00, payable by check to the petitioner.
